Category:ソフトウェアパターン
依存性逆転の原則
Dependency inversion principleリエントラント
Reentrancy (computing)制御の反転
アンチパターン
Anti-pattern単一責任の原則
Single-responsibility principleマーカーインタフェース
Marker interface patternChain of Responsibility パターン
Chain-of-responsibility patternData Access Object
Data access objectData Transfer Object
Data transfer objectInterpreter パターン
Interpreter patternModel View Controller
Model–view–controllerModel View ViewModel
Model–view–viewmodelStrategy パターン
Strategy patternVisitor パターン
Visitor patternActive Record
Active record patternギャング・オブ・フォー (情報工学)
シャード (データベース・アーキテクチャ)
Shard (database architecture)デザインパターン (ソフトウェア)
Software design patternProxy パターン
Proxy patternMediator パターン
Mediator patternアナリシスパターン
Software analysis patternテストダブル
Test doubleブラックボードアーキテクチャパターン
Blackboard (design pattern)遅延読み込み
Lazy loadingデータモデリング
Data modelingダブルディスパッチ
Double dispatchモックオブジェクト
Mock objectRAII
Resource acquisition is initialization